📜  Vim-使用Vim作为Ide(1)

📅  最后修改于: 2023-12-03 15:21:01.408000             🧑  作者: Mango

Vim - 使用Vim作为IDE

Vim logo

简介

Vim是一个强大的文本编辑器,可用作轻量级的集成开发环境(IDE)来辅助程序员进行软件开发。Vim具有高度可定制性和丰富的功能集,使程序员能够提高工作效率。本文将介绍如何将Vim配置为强大的开发环境,并对一些常用的功能进行说明。

安装和配置
安装Vim

要使用Vim作为IDE,首先需要将其安装在您的计算机上。在大多数主流操作系统中,您可以使用包管理器来安装Vim。例如,在Ubuntu上,可以使用以下命令进行安装:

sudo apt-get install vim
配置Vim

一旦安装了Vim,您可以根据自己的偏好进行配置。Vim的配置文件是一个名为.vimrc的文件,在用户主目录下。以下是一些常用的配置选项:

" 启用语法高亮
syntax enable

" 设置缩进
set tabstop=4
set shiftwidth=4
set expandtab

" 启用行号显示
set number

" 启用自动补全
set autoindent
set omnifunc=syntaxcomplete#Complete

" 设置文件编码
set encoding=utf-8

" 启用文件类型检测
filetype on
常用功能
编辑和导航
  1. 插入模式(Insert mode):按下i进入插入模式,在此模式下可以编辑文本。
  2. 普通模式(Normal mode):按下Esc键返回普通模式,可以进行导航、搜索和执行命令等操作。
  3. 命令模式(Command mode):在普通模式下按下:进入命令模式,可以执行Vim命令。
文件操作
  1. 打开文件:使用命令vim file.txt来打开名为file.txt的文件。
  2. 保存文件:在普通模式下按下Shift + :,输入w并按下Enter来保存文件。
  3. 退出Vim:在普通模式下按下Shift + :,输入q并按下Enter来退出Vim。
搜索和替换
  1. 搜索:在普通模式下,按下/,然后输入要搜索的内容,并按下Enter。可以使用nN键在搜索结果之间进行导航。
  2. 替换:在普通模式下,使用命令:%s/old/new/g来将所有匹配的old替换为new
插件管理

Vim支持插件来扩展其功能。以下是一些常用的插件管理工具:

  1. Vundle
  2. Pathogen
  3. vim-plug
总结

Vim是一个功能强大的文本编辑器,可以配置为一个高效的IDE。它提供了许多功能,如语法高亮、自动补全和丰富的插件生态系统。通过适当配置,Vim可以成为程序员的首选开发环境。

以上是使用Vim作为IDE的简介,希望对程序员们有所帮助。Markdown代码片段可以如下所示:

# Vim - 使用Vim作为IDE

## 简介

...

## 安装和配置

...

## 常用功能

...

## 总结

...

让我们开始使用Vim作为您的IDE吧!